One of the small pleasures of the modern era is that you can order items “online” and have them delivered straight to your abode, so you don’t have to waste your time in a mall only to find the item you want is out of stock.  It’s a pleasure, that is, when the delivery works as it should, and the store you order from is prompt in fulfilling the order.  &l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
Two places I recently ordered from were slow to fulfill.  One of them, I think, because it works as a government supplier — so no rush, there.  The other, because one item wasn’t in stock — out of some dozen items.  Instead of shipping a partial order, they held out for the item to come in.  OK, that’s at least reasonable.  They finally shipped, registered mail, from the Tel Aviv area this Monday.  We still haven’t received the package.  I could have walked to Tel Aviv and back by now!&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
The third place was extremely prompt in fulfilling the order.  Shipped out the same day!  But the delivery service chose to deliver when we were out of the house, so they said they would return the next day.  But they didn’t, nor did they call to explain or reschedule.  So we received that order only yesterday, which should have arrived two days prior.  Sometimes it &amp;#039;&amp;#039;is&amp;#039;&amp;#039; better to go to the mall.&lt;br /&gt;
